A country travel guide to Slovakia. Slovakia is a country famous for its diverse regional presence, determined by its natural boundaries of the Danube in the south and the Tatra mountains in the north. This illustrated guide offers a blend of practical information and a sense of the history, culture and tradition of this region and Old Town.

This is an under-published area of Europe and is becoming more popular with UK travellers now that the Slovak Republic has settled down following its independence away from the neighbouring Czech Republic. Despite being one of the youngest European states, the country is steeped in history and tradition with a rich culture which is now more accessible. It is a country famous for its diverse regional presence, determined by its natural boundaries of the Danube in the south and the Tatra mountains in the north. A 'no frills' destination now served by Easy Jet from the UK, it is now amongst the fastest growing economies in Europe.
